This noble wine was considered worthy of the aristocratic tables, and the recipe is attributed to the Capuchin monks. If you try some, you may find that monastic life was not as boring as we imagine. It is best paired with fruits, cheesecake, and chocolate. Knight is dark and earthy with cinnamon, Madagascar vanilla, ginger root and aged for at least 36 months. This heavy-oaked mead is best paired with fruits, cheesecake, and chocolate.
